SPAN 425
Spanish Language Teaching and Learning
California State University Channel Islands · UGRD · Fall 2026
Catalog description
Three hours lecture per week Prerequisite(s): SPAN 301 or SPAN 302 or Consent of Instructor Provides overview of current theoretical and applied approaches for teaching and learning of Spanish in variety of contexts, including monolingual and bilingual classrooms. Topics include: multiple dimensions of communicative competence, processes that affect language acquisition, bilingualism, language attitudes, and pedagogical practices that promote language acquisition. Students will apply current language teaching techniques to reflect on themselves as learners and teachers, and to begin to develop their own teaching practice.
